The hot combustion gases of a furnance are divided from the ambient air and its surroundings, which are at 25 oC, by a brick wall 0.15m thick. The brick has a thermal conductivity of 1.2W/mk and a surface emissivity of 0.8 . Under steady state conditions an outer surface temperature of 100 oC is calculated. Free convention heat transfer to the air adjoining the surface is divided by a convection coefficient of 20W/m2k. what is the brick inner surface temperature?
